Wild-type Nox4 overexpression results in increased NADPH-dependent superoxide production and phosphorylation of Akt. A: rat PTCs were infected with a full-length active wild-type Nox4 adenovirus (Ad-Nox4), and after 48 h, the lysates were assayed for Nox4 protein expression (A, top) and NADPH-dependent superoxide production (A, bottom). B: a titration of the wild-type Nox4 adenovirus shows a dose-dependent increase in Nox4 protein production concomitant with increased phosphorylation of Akt at serine 473. Ad-GFP was used as a control. Values are means ± SE; **P < 0.01.
